Peace of Mind
Yakima SKS Lock Cores - 4 pack
March 29, 2004
If you are going to plunk a couple hundred into your roof rack, it only makes sense to spend an extra $50 to ensure that rack stays with you. The core locks are easy to install and worth the peace of mind knowing that rack is locked on.

Safety Gear
Wildwasser Guardian Light
March 29, 2004
Little in size, but seriously can be seen for over a mile. This little light of mine does shine, shine, shine. I use it on my sea kayaks when the weather turns or on my road bike if I don't make it home before the sun goes down. Either way, I take them with me to keep me safe so others who may or may not see "me" but they definitely see the light.
